47:1  For the choir director; a psalm by Korah’s descendants. Clap your hands, all you people. Shout to Elohim with a loud, joyful song.
47:2  We must fear Yahweh, Elyon. He is the great Melek of the whole earth.
47:3  He brings people under our authority and puts nations under our feet.
47:4  He chooses our inheritance for us, the pride of Jacob, whom he loved. Selah
47:5  Elohim has gone up with a joyful shout. Yahweh has gone up with the sound of a ram’s horn.
47:6  Make music to praise Elohim. Play music for him! Make music to praise our Melek. Play music for him!
47:7  Elohim is the Melek of the whole earth. Make your best music for him!
47:8  Elohim rules the nations. Elohim sits upon his holy throne.
47:9  The influential people from the nations gather together as the people of the Elohim of Abraham. The rulers of the earth belong to Elohim. He rules everything.
